Marco Rubio, The Mormon

He doesn’t speak about it publicly and at times forgets, but Senator Marco Rubio (R-FL) has deep roots within the Mormon church dating back to his early childhood.

U.S. Sen. Marco Rubio (R-FL)

According to buzzfeed.com:

In the compelling personal narrative that has helped propel Florida Senator Marco Rubio to national political stardom, one chapter has gone completely untold: Rubio spent his childhood as a faithful Mormon.

Rubio was baptized into the Church of Jesus Christ of Latter-day Saints with his family at around the age of eight, and remained active in the faith for a number of years during his early youth, family members told BuzzFeed.

Rubio spokesman Alex Conant confirmed the story to BuzzFeed, and said Rubio returned to the Catholic church a few years later with his family, receiving his first communion on Christmas day in 1984 at the age of 13.
